Update your Anti-Virus Protection

This post is more informative then my last hit at people not updating there AV protection. First don't ignore the messages they pop up with the software is trying to help you the more you push off looking into it the worse the problem will become! Have the AV set to auto update, and scan on a weekly bases and also every so often use a free 3rd party app to scan to make sure yours is working, because if your one of those people that let it go for awhile then start updating your AV may already be damaged and compromised! Second AUTO UPDATE WINDOWS UPDATES, they don't work hard to patch holes and stop malware and spyware for no reason, don't blame MS if you don't do your part. Third and and one of the most important parts, DON'T CLICK ON WHAT YOU DON'T KNOW. Most vi ruse infections is caused by the user going to bad sites, fake links and emails. AV and MS cant protect you from your self! So be proactive.
